2010-07-13 Henny Spaan IBS Precision Engineering IBS Precision Engineering proposes to participate in this project as a contractual partners under a REG. With our Isara technology we offer an unique R&D platform to the project, essential for proving the traceability of the tactile measurements. By the time the project is running we most likely can also offer an optical single sensor technique even further extending the excellence of this project.

IBS PE will apply for the REG to cover the salary costs of the researcher (who has a PhD in surface and freeform metrology and works for IBS PE for more than 6 years.

IBS PE will offer to the project the availability of the Isara 400 equipment including needed probes and cleanroom facilities. We do understand that there is no additional funding for that (the offered overhead will only cover the company overhead for employing the researcher).

IBS PE believes that our Isara technology is a very important contribution and will certainly benefit the project.
